About Us

Mass General Brigham Medical Group (MGBMG) represents the merger of separate community medical groups within the Mass General Brigham system into one harmonized and high-performing organization:

  • Brigham and Women's Harbor Medical Associates
  • Cooley Dickinson Medical Group
  • Mass General Brigham Community Physicians
  • Mass General Brigham Integrated Care
  • Newton Wellesley Medical Group
  • North Shore Physicians Group
  • Pentucket Medical Associates
  • Wentworth Douglass Health Partners
This work stems from Mass General Brigham's unified system strategy to bring high quality healthcare closer to patients while lowering total healthcare costs. MGBMG provides a wide range of offerings, including primary care, behavioral and mental health, specialty care, outpatient surgery, endoscopy, imaging, lab services, infusion, and urgent care both digitally and in person in Massachusetts and New Hampshire.

The Opportunity

Under the general direction of the Director of Clinical Practice and Education, the Manager of Clinical Operations will be responsible for the oversight of clinical programs and operation as pertains to nursing and clinical support staff of our multispecialty ambulatory practices across the South Shore of MA.

In addition to providing organizational knowledge of clinical operating systems and processes, the Manager of Clinical Operations will also ensure all clinical staff (RNs, LPNs, MAs, and other clinical support staff) meet or exceed clinical competencies to function at the top of their license, are aligned with organization goals and objectives, and comply with all the applicable state and federal regulatory bodies.

The Manager of Clinical Operations will indirectly report to the Regional Executive Director and Regional Medical Director and collaborate with other operational leaders across the MGBMG. They will work to implement a care delivery model to enable consistent, personalized, efficient care to enhance patient's experience, support improved patient outcomes, and fosters an ongoing connection with MGBMG.

Due to the collaborative nature of the role, there is a need for on-site presence at the practices and frequent travel between the sites. The practices are located in South Weymouth, Pembroke, Hingham, Duxbury, Buzzards Bay, Scituate, and Braintree.
